The topographic and flow data indicate that the leukocyte rolling is by the cluster of L-selection receptors along the surface when the tethers may be created while the step motion is by the space between the clusters along the surface when no bond with the ligand molecules can be formed. This interpretation of the leukocyte motion suggests that the localization of L-selectin receptors to clusters is probably precisely from that reason in order to make leukocyte motion less dependent on the acting fluid forces.
